Kaitlyn Richard, of Center Line, featured in SVSU's 'Music Majors Recital'

2015 Apr 6

Kaitlyn Richard, of Center Line, performed in the Saginaw Valley State University Department of Music's "Music Majors Recital" Monday, March 30.

The concert was held in the Rhea Miller Recital Hall on the campus of SVSU. The event took place at 3 p.m. and saw a vast array of performances from piano to vocal, clarinet, trumpet flute and saxophone.

Richard, a a music education major presented a flute performance for audiences. The recital was also a part of the review process for SVSU's reaccreditation by the National Association of Schools of Music.

The recital included performances from 18th, 19th, and 20th century composers alike, ranging from classical masterpieces including Mozart's "Andante in C Major," and "Bester Jungling," from Der Schauspieldirektor, Franz Schubert's "Der Tod und das Madchen" and "March in D Major" by Johann Sebastian Bach, to contemporary saxophone pieces like Christian Lauba's "Steady Study on the Boogie."

The concert provided an opportunity for music and music education majors at SVSU to display their talents as musicians, while providing entertainment that was free and open to the public.
